First-aid kit essentials

-

KEEPING a fully-stocked first-aid kit is incredibly important and, if disaster strikes, it may be your saving grace. Keeping a kit in your home and in the car is a good idea to ensure you’re armed with the essentials wherever you are.

Here is a list of the basic essentials you need to stock up on now.

1 packet of plastic strips

1 roll of non-allergenic tape

2 sterile eye pads

4 triangular bandages

1 conforming gauze bandage (10cm) 1 conforming gauze bandage (7.5cm) 1 conforming gauze bandage (5cm) 1 hospital crepe bandage (10cm) 1 sterile combine dressing (20 x 20cm)

1 sterile combine dressing (9 x 10cm)

1 medium wound dressing (#14) 2 non-adhesive dressings (5 x 7.5cm)

1 non-adhesive dressing (10 x 7.5cm) 1 pair of forceps

1 pack (10) latex gloves

1 pair stainless steel scissors

2 square gauze swabs

1 resuscitat­ion mask

2 bottles eye irrigation (15ml)

1 bottle antiseptic cream (50g) 1 wound closure steri-strip

1 stainless steel splinter remover 1 bottle antiseptic solution (30ml) 5 alcohol swabs

1 first-aid hints booklet Source: Queensland Ambulance Service
